Optimizing Workforce Stability: Machine Learning Approaches for Predicting Employee Attrition

Employees are among the most critical assets of any organization, and the ability to predict their likelihood of leaving is essential for maintaining a stable workforce. High turnover rates can incur significant costs, both in terms of lost talent and the resources required for training and replacement. This study utilizes Analytics Employee Attrition dataset to develop and assess various machine learning models, including Decision Tree, Random Forest, Logistic Regression, AdaBoost, XGBoost, SVM, KNN, and Extra Trees, for predicting employee attrition. By accurately identifying employees at risk of leaving, organizations can implement targeted retention strategies, thereby reducing turnover costs and improving employee satisfaction. The results of this study provide valuable insights into the effectiveness of different predictive models in the context of human resource management, aiding companies in their efforts to retain top talent and maintain a competitive edge.
